The recent Supreme Court ruling granting the Board of Trustees of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) control over the party has sparked a significant shift in Nigeria's political landscape. This decision empowers the board to implement new strategies aimed at revitalizing the party ahead of the upcoming elections. Wabara, the newly appointed chairman of the Board of Trustees, has promptly issued directives intended to streamline operations and enhance unity within the party.

In a statement, Wabara emphasized the need for renewed commitment, saying, "We must come together as a united front to reclaim our position in Nigerian politics." This directive comes at a crucial time when the PDP faces internal divisions and external challenges from rival parties.
